I believe that in a fast-paced, fast-moving industry like tech, leading with authenticity is one of the most powerful ways to build trust, create strong team dynamics, and inspire meaningful work. For me, authenticity means embracing who I am—my values, strengths, and even my vulnerabilities—and showing up as a real person rather than a polished persona. When leaders act authentically, they foster an environment where team members feel safe to express themselves, be innovative, and collaborate openly.
Why Authenticity Matters
In my experience, authenticity in leadership is about being true to yourself and allowing that honesty to guide your actions and decisions. When we lead authentically, we show our teams that we’re invested in them as people, not just as employees. I’ve found that embracing authenticity builds trust, which is crucial for teams to collaborate and achieve great results.
My Approach to Authentic Leadership
Know Your Values:
For me, clear values are essential; they guide every decision and action. I encourage leaders I work with to reflect on what truly matters to them, both personally and professionally, to find their guiding compass.

Show Vulnerability:
Early in my journey, I realised that showing vulnerability doesn’t diminish respect—it actually strengthens trust. When I openly acknowledge challenges, it creates a culture where my team feels they can do the same.
Foster Open Communication:
I’ve learned that an open environment where everyone feels comfortable sharing their opinions is invaluable. By inviting honest feedback and listening to different perspectives, we deepen our connection as a team and build an unshakeable foundation of trust.
The Impact of Authentic Leadership
Leading authentically creates a legacy of integrity, purpose, and trust. It’s been incredibly rewarding to see how authenticity strengthens teams and builds resilience, especially through challenging times. By staying true to ourselves, we inspire others to do the same, and that’s where meaningful leadership begins.
